Wall to Wall

A dry stone wall is a remarkable achievement of engineering! The Yorkshire Dry Stone Walling Guild will be demonstrating the craft at this year's Great Yorkshire Show. Find out about the eye-catching structures.

Winding their way across some of Britain's most beautiful landscapes. for many hundreds of years, dry stone walls remain a typical and much-loved feature of the Yorkshire countryside. The Yorkshire Dales and North York Moors are no exception.

Dry stone walling is an old craft which marks the boundaries between fields and parcels of land. The walls are built without using any cement (水泥) jointing and the walls fit in with the surroundings, providing shelter and habitat for a wide range of animals and insects. They can last for more than a lifetime and need repairing and preserving. However, far from dying out, the craft is alive and kicking all over the county.

The Yorkshire Dry Stone Walling Guild (YDSWG) was founded 20 years or so ago and is dedicated to the craft. It is a voluntary, non-profit-making organisation with around 130 members. Its aim is to preserve the walls and the skills involved in building and maintaining them. It also encourages an interest in the history of dry stone walls.

Brian Wood, secretary of the YDSWG, told us about their involvement with the Great Yorkshire Show.

“Last year we finished a wall we were building around the pond near the showground's Brown Gate. The Guild hopes to build more walls and we look forward to meeting all our enthusiasts again. Hope you will lay a stone or two as you have done in the past.”

3 . 4 Children’s Museums You Can Visit Virtually

Young learners can explore the subjects of art, history, science, archaeology, and more through children’s museums that offer a virtual window into real-time curiosities via webcams, live streams, computer-generated tours, and 360-degree photographs.

Glazer Children’s Museum

Creating life-long learners has always been the goal at Tampa, Florida’s Glazer Children’s Museum. Make a Rube Goldberg Machine, learn about atmospheric pressure through hands-on experiments, and participate in coloring activities, all from the comfort of your own home.

Children’s Museum of South Dakota

 Seize the Play invites kids to pick a topic and then complete the scientific challenge. There are many activities to choose from like making puffy paint, creating fizzy bubbles, building an indoor fort, paper making and more. There’s a special page just for grown-ups where parents can gain access to extra resources like reviews, activity suggestions and more.

Kohl Children’s Museum

You’ll be able to access remote learning opportunities through Kohl Children’s Museum’s Home Zone. Each web series will walk you through science experiments, art projects, music classes, and more, all of which you can complete while at home.

Minnesota Children’s Museum 

The Minnesota Children’s Museum has a huge library of videos that families can watch while at home. Kids can learn how to create a time capsule, learn about the color wheel through mixing primary paint colors, and create sensory bins. Read research on the science of play, get helpful tips, and stay informed by subscribing to a newsletter.

8 . Bring It On:The Musical

Bitingly relevant and inspired by the hit film of the same name, Bring It On takes audiences on a high-flying journey that is filled with the complexities of friendship, forgiveness and self-definition.

Uniting some of the freshest and funniest creative minds on Broadway, Bring It On features an original story by Tony Award winner Jeff Whitty, music and lyrics by Tony Award-winning composer Lin-Manuel Miranda, and music supervision by Tony and Grammy Award winner Alex Lacamoire. The production is directed and staged by Tony Award winner Andy Blankenbuehler. It was proposed as a candidate for the Tony Award for Best Musical.

Campbell, the main character, is a cheer-leading star at Truman High School and her senior year should prove the most joyful — she’s been named captain of the team! However,an unexpected redistricting has forced her to spend her final year of high school at the neighboring Jackson High School. Despite challenges, Campbell befriends the school’s dance crew. Together with their headstrong and hardworking leader, Danielle, they form a powerful team for the ultimate competition — the National Championships.

The show’s name alone will fill the seats, and audience’s word of mouth will pack the house. With a colorful variety of characters and an exciting fresh sound, Bring It On is sure to be everything that you hoped for.
